Agent-based distributed simulation is an efficient methodology for modelling and analysing such complex adaptive systems as dynamic supply chain networks. However, it lacks an acceptable generic standard. Supply chain operations reference (SCOR) model is a cross-functional framework widely accepted as an industry standard. It provides the standard processes, performance metrics, best practices and associated software functionalities for modelling, evaluating and improving supply chain networks. However, it is a static tool. Integration of agent-based distributed simulation and SCOR model can exploit their advantages to form a generic methodology for modelling and simulation of a wide range of supply chain networks. Therefore, this paper proposes a methodology for distributed supply chain network modelling and simulation by means of integration of agent-based distributed simulation and an improved SCOR model. The methodology contains two components: a hierarchical framework for modelling supply chain network based on the improved SCOR model and agent building blocks integrating the standard processes from the SCOR model. The hierarchical framework provides an approach for structure modelling in any level with different granularities based on the improved SCOR model, and allows rapidly mapping a supply chain network into the structure model of a multi-agent system; while agent building blocks are quite useful and convenient to fill the structure model to fulfil its function modelling. With the approach of structure modelling and function filling, not only can the process of agent-based supply chain network modelling be accelerated, but also the built models can be reused and expanded. Because the hierarchical framework is based on the conceptual framework of SCOR model and agent building blocks integrate the standard processes from SCOR model, the proposed methodology is more generic. In addition, the issues of sub-model synchronisation and data distribution management in the agent-based distributed simulation implementation are taken into consideration and the corresponding solutions for these issues are proposed. Finally, an example of a supply chain network is modelled and implemented to illustrate the proposed methodology and related solutions. 相似文献

This paper provides an assessment of the impact of collaboration and smoothing replenishment rules on supply chain operational performance and customer service level. Three supply chain configurations (i.e. Traditional, Information Exchange and Synchronised) in which orders are generated by smoothing (S, R) inventory control policies are studied for different proportional controllers. A supply chain stress test is performed through a sudden and intense change in demand. A structured and extended supply chain assessment framework is adopted. The main conclusions of this paper are the following. (i) The impact of Supply Chain Collaboration on overall supply chain performance is greater than that of order smoothing. Order smoothing mitigates the bullwhip effect, but it may have a negative impact on customer service. Supply Chain Collaboration mitigates the bullwhip effect, provides inventory stability, limits lumpy orders and enhances customer service level. (ii) The negative effect on customer service level of order smoothing is almost eliminated in synchronised supply chains. 相似文献

Supply Chain Operations Reference (SCOR) is a widely employed model for SC performance assessment, regardless its generic nature. This article presents a SCOR-based model for performance measurement in supply chains (SC) and apply it in the context of Brazilian footwear industry. The model has two dimensions: SCOR processes (source, make, deliver and return) and performance standards adapted from original SCOR (cost, quality, delivery and flexibility). This structure delivers a 4 × 4 matrix, with each component assessed under analytical hierarchy process. Using focus groups, SC’s experts weighted each component of the matrix regarding their relevance. Thereafter, SC’s managers indicated respective results. The SC’s overall performance was obtained by adding the performance of all indicators. The model application embraced one focal footwear manufacturer, four suppliers, three distribution channels and a return channel, with 85 indicators assessed. The achieved performance for the whole SC is 75.29%.The main gaps were found in deliver process (12.78 percentual points of difference between relevance and achieved proportions) and in flexibility performance (9.82). Further application is recommended in order to find consolidated results. 相似文献

Supply chains are increasingly susceptible to unplanned, unanticipated disruptions. With the implementation of the practices of lean systems, total quality management (TQM), time-based competition and other supply chain improvement initiatives, managers now realize that their supply chains are fragile, particularly to environmental disruptions outside their control. As a result of recent events including 11 September 2001, a system is now emerging in purchasing to manage supply risk characterised as having a very low probability of occurrence, difficult to predict, and with a potentially catastrophic impact on the organization. This paper presents case study research findings examining how and why firms create business continuity plans to manage this risk. Propositions are then presented from an institutional theory perspective to examine how various isomorphic pressures result in firms having similar risk management practices embedded in their supply management practices over time. 相似文献

During the last 10 years, important contributions about knowledge management (KM) issues in supply chain management (SCM) have been published. The current paper aims to build upon previous literature reviews focused on KM in supply chains (SCs) from an integrative perspective, particularly recognising the studies conducted by Bhosale and Kant (2016. “Metadata Analysis of Knowledge Management in Supply Chain: Investigating the Past and Predicting the Future.” Business Process Management Journal 22 (1): 140–172) and Cerchione and Esposito (2016. “A Systematic Review of Supply Chain Knowledge Management Research: State of the Art and Research Opportunities.” International Journal of Production Economics 182: 276–292) as an effort to discuss the evolution of KM in the SC field. To this end, a systematic literature review including 210 papers is conducted over the period 2008–2017 from three positions previously not addressed jointly within the supply chain (SC) context: research methods employed by the authors; KM processes applied in the business processes across the SC; and intra and inter- organisational performance metrics linked with KM initiatives. Results exhibited that: (i) ‘Survey’ and ‘Case study’ are the two research methodologies mostly employed by authors (ii) the knowledge transfer is discussed in the majority of the studies reviewed, (iii) 114 intra and inter-organisational performance metrics are reported within the SC context from an empirical data approach. Findings concerning previous identified gap analysis and future lines of research are described. 相似文献

从实证研究的角度研究了供应链运作风险对供应链绩效的影响.将供应链运作风险归纳为供应风险、需求风险、制造过程风险和信息风险四类,选择供应链可靠性、柔性、服务质量和财务绩效四个变量描述供应链绩效,构建了一个反映二者关系的概念模型.通过对国内制造业企业的问卷调研,利用结构方程模型软件LISREL8.70对模型进行了统计检验,得到了研究结果.研究结果表明:制造过程风险和信息风险对供应链绩效有显著的直接影响;供应风险和需求风险对供应链绩效无显著的直接影响,但通过与制造过程风险和信息风险的相关关系间接影响供应链绩效.研究结论为制造企业实际的供应链风险管理提供理论借鉴. 相似文献

In the digital economy, the volume, variety and availability of data produced in myriad forms from a diversity of sources has become an important resource for competitive advantage, innovation opportunity as well as source of new management challenges. Building on the theoretical and empirical foundations of the traditional manufacturing Supply Chain (SC), which describes the flow of physical artefacts as raw materials through to consumption, we propose the Data Supply Chain (DSC) along which data are the primary artefact flowing. The purpose of this paper is to outline the characteristics and bring conceptual distinctiveness to the context around DSC as well as to explore the associated and emergent management challenges and innovation opportunities. To achieve this, we adopt the systematic review methodology drawing on the operations management and supply chain literature and, in particular, taking a framework synthetic approach which allows us to build the DSC concept from the pre-existing SC template. We conclude the paper by developing a set of propositions and outlining an agenda for future research that the DSC concept implies. 相似文献

Effective Supply Chain Management (SCM) is a pivotal issue in the dynamically changing business environment. Dynamic SCM requires integrated decision-making amongst autonomous chain partners with effective decision information synchronization amongst them. By exploiting flexibility in supply chain structures, better performance can be achieved. Similarly, by judiciously employing decision flexibility and the associated dynamic control amongst autonomous supply chain nodes, many improvements are possible. The paper presents a study on the role of different flexibility options (i.e. no flexibility, partial flexibility and full flexibility) in a dynamic supply chain model based on some key parameters and performance measures. Supply chain flexibility has significant potential and needs a greater research attention. The paper attempts to advance the knowledge of dynamic control on effective flexibility exploitation in the context of dynamic supply chains. A simulation model of a dynamic supply chain is used for this purpose. The key results are highlighted along with industry implications. Here each supply chain node involves decision-making. Based on the order and sample information available from the immediate buyers or customers, the supplier selection decisions are dynamically made. A seemingly good decision at a stage based on local information often ends up as detrimental not only to the total chain cost, but also to the total costs of the node itself. These observations are important for the designers and managers of the flexible supply chain systems to arrive at appropriate types and a judicious level of flexibility to attain significant improvements in total cost reduction. The modelling of dynamic supply chains with a focus on flexibility can offer enormous potential to the industry. This paper addresses this interesting and challenging domain. 相似文献

In this paper we describe an application of designing products and processes for supply chain management at a large electronics products manufacturer. The objective of our research project was to reduce the costs of complexity resulting from a proliferation of parts and processes in the manufacturer's supply chain. In order to perform this analysis, we developed the Supply Chain Modeling and Analysis Tool (SCMAT). SCMAT models decentralized supply chains and is less data-in tensive and yet more general than previous work in this area. 相似文献
